Understanding Vehicle Lock Mechanisms

Vehicle locks use various systems that vary among makes and designs. The main parts of a vehicle lock system normally consist of:

  • Key Cylinder: The part where the key is placed.
  • Locking Bolt: Engages and protects the door when locked.
  • Latch Assembly: Holds the door closed however can be disengaged when opening.
  • Ignition Lock: Secures the ignition system of the vehicle.

Each of these parts can be susceptible to use and tear or unexpected failure, resulting in lock-related concerns.

Part Description Typical Issues
Key Cylinder Accepts the key to operate the lock Key jams, difficulty turning the key
Locking Bolt Mechanism that secures the door when locked Bolt misalignment, stuck bolt
Latch Assembly Engages and disengages to secure the door Broken lock, inappropriate function
Ignition Lock Protects the ignition to start the vehicle Key will not turn, ignition failure

Indications of Lock Malfunction

Vehicle owners need to be alert for signs that their lock systems might be failing. Some typical indicators of lock concerns include:

  1. Difficulty Inserting Key: If the key does not easily fit into the cylinder, there may be debris inside or wear taking place within the cylinder.
  2. Stuck Key: A key that gets stuck while turning can indicate internal damage or misalignment.
  3. Locked Door Will Not Unlock: If a door declines to unlock, it could be due to a malfunctioning locking bolt or lock.
  4. Uncommon Noises: Grinding or clicking noises while attempting to lock or unlock the door can show structural problems in the locking mechanism.
  5. Faulty Remote: If the key fob is not reacting, the issue may lie not only with the fob’s battery however could likewise point towards concerns in the lock receiver in the vehicle.

Fixing Vehicle Locks

Dealing with a vehicle lock concern can be complex, and while some repairs can be taken on at home, others may require expert help.

Do it yourself Repairs

Some small lock issues can be repaired without the help of a mechanic. Here are a few examples:

  • Lubrication: Regularly use a silicone-based lubricant to key cylinders and locks to prevent sticking.
  • Tidy the Key: Dirt on the key can cause jamming in the key cylinder. Tidy keys with rubbing alcohol to eliminate dirt or residue.
  • Check the Battery in the Remote: For remote key fobs, validate that the battery is functional by evaluating it with another vehicle or having it replaced.

Professional Repairs

For more substantial problems, expert repairs might be necessary. Typical professional services consist of:

  • Key Replacement: If the key is lost or damaged, a locksmith can develop a brand-new key or rekey the lock.
  • Reprogramming Key Fobs: Sometimes the remote needs to be reprogrammed to sync with the vehicle’s receiver.
  • Comprehensive Lock Replacement: In extreme cases, entire locking mechanisms may require replacement due to harm or wear.

Preventative Measures

To extend the lifespan of vehicle locks and avoid issues, consider the following preventative measures:

  • Regular Maintenance: Periodic inspection and lubrication of locks can avoid future malfunctions.
  • Avoid Excessive Force: Handling keys and doors carefully can minimize endure locking mechanisms.
  • Immediately Address Issues: If issues develop, resolving them quickly can prevent more damage and more costly repairs.

Often Asked Questions

Q: How do I understand if my vehicle lock needs repair?A: Look for indications such as difficulty placing the key, odd noises, or the door stopping working to lock or unlock. Q: Can I repair a stuck lock myself?A: Simple issues such as lubrication may
be dealt with in the house; however, complicated problems typically need specialists. Q: How much does it cost to repair a vehicle lock?A: Costs can differ extensively based upon the concern and vehicle type. Fundamental repairs may begin around ₤ 50, whereas lock replacements can cost several hundred dollars. Q: What must I do if I lose my car key?A: Contact a locksmith or your dealership for a replacement key. They may require your vehicle identification number (VIN )to develop a new key. Q: Are aftermarket keys as reputable as original keys?A: Aftermarket keys can be less dependable than OEM keys, as they may not comply with the same requirements and quality requirements.
